I ask unanimous consent that when the Senate completes its business today, it adjourn until 11 a.m., Thursday, May 13; that following the prayer and pledge, the morning hour be deemed expired, the Journal of proceedings be approved to date, the time for the two leaders be reserved for their use later in the day, and morning business be closed; further, that upon the conclusion of morning business, the Senate proceed to executive session to resume consideration of the McReynolds nomination, postcloture; that all time on the McReynolds nomination expire at 12 noon; and following the confirmation vote, the Senate recess until 1:45 p.m.; further, that the cloture motion on the Graves nomination be withdrawn, and at 1:45 p.m., the Senate vote on confirmation of the Graves nomination; finally, that if any nominations are confirmed, the motion to reconsider be considered made and laid upon the table with no intervening action or debate and the President be immediately notified of the Senate's action. The ACTING PRESIDENT pro tempore. Without objection, it is so ordered.
